    A friend of mine and myself have decided to both switch over to the 6.5 Grendel in our AR packages. We both feel that this will fit the bill to get rid of several different calibers of rifles and provide the extended range in the AR that we are currently lacking. Also the choice for this caliber is because of the wide range of animals that it will allow us to harvest.

    Right now we both hunt with 30-06 for large game and I have been using the .223 for predators. One of the biggest problems I have been having is heavy cross winds on the east side make anything past 200 yards hard to hit with the .223. I am wanting to move to the 6.5 Grendel to fix that issue and to simplify down to one caliber.
